Time the record covers

At least 74 million years on record.

The record covers at least 174.7 Mya to 100.5 Mya. No occurrence read is dated outside 201.4 Mya to 85.7 Mya.

12 occurrences of Abietites on record, most of them in the Early Cretaceous. Bar height is expected occurrences, not a count: each fossil is spread across the span it is dated to, so a tall narrow bar means tight dating and a low wide one means loose.

Found in

4 formations

Cheyenne Sandstone — 37.45°N, 99.08°WNesterov Suite — 50.10°N, 24.30°EKamenka Suite — 49.10°N, 37.30°ETuscaloosa — 33.12°N, 87.67°W

The named rock units Abietites has been recovered from, largest first. Drawn where the rock is now, not where it formed. 3 occurrences have no formation on record, which is common for older literature.
